Calculate the N.A of a step index fibre having n1=1.48 and n2=1.46. What is the maximum entrance angle ψmax for this fibre if the outer medium is air with n1=1.0? Given n1=1.48 n2=1.46We know that numerical aperture, Sinψ = (n12- n22)½= (1.482- 1.462)½ =0.2425 ψmax= sin-1(0.2425) = 14.03°
